Company Overview ISO Services is a 40+ year old industrial service and construction company providing all disciplines of industrial maintenance and construction. We are a division of Ergon Construction Group, an Ergon, Inc. company. Our services include specialty trades (insulation, fireproofing, painting/coatings, scaffolding & heat tracing) in addition to our mechanical and civil capabilities.

Position Overview

This position reports to the Safety & Training Manager and must reside with the assigned region and be at the Flowood office. The Safety Tech will provide overall safety leadership, professional knowledge, and expertise for the ISO Services occupational and process safety program for the facilities/projects in their region. The position will be responsible for developing innovative strategies to ensure operational excellence regarding corporate standards and compliance with applicable regulations.

Key

Duties And Responsibilities
  • Lead operational excellence programs and initiatives for the region, including but not limited to occupational safety and process safety.
  • Lead Safety audit team (schedule audits, lead quarterly calls, prepare reports, track action items, lead audits).
  • Work with field supervisors and project managers to promote project safety.
  • Develop, implement, and maintain ISO Services safety guidelines, policies, processes, and procedures for all operating facilities/projects in the region (PSM, RMP, and non-regulated).
  • Maintain close working relationships with field leaders to ensure that programs meet the intended requirements and promote the ISO Services philosophy.
  • Develop and track appropriate safety KPl's (leading and lagging metrics) and communicate on a regular basis to management teams.
  • Oversee incident management incident investigations to ensure correct categorization of actual and potential risks and share lessons learned for the assigned region.
  • Organize and lead teams for safety assessments and coordinate compliance audits.
  • Provide support for the Management of Change (MOC) program and perform Pre-Startup Safety Reviews (PSSR's) as necessary.
  • Conduct site assessments of informal and formal variety, providing sharp technical and professional services to assigned site locations in a manner that ensures compliance and enhances EHS Management systems, developing a positive safety culture and function within ISO Services core values.
  • Promote, track, and follow up on near-miss items with corrective actions.
  • Oversees and assists in the development of job hazard analysis, lockout procedures, and confined space entry.
  • Serve as a technical advisor and provide training and guidance to employees.
  • Perform visits to customers' facilities/projects in all regions as necessary.
  • Participate in monthly staff calls and share actionable items and activities.
  • Participate in Corporate EHS training activities and communicate applicable information.
  • Implement applicable best management practices to identify and mitigate hazards proactively.
  • Attend conferences and training as needed to enhance knowledge of environmental, health, safety, security, and process safety requirements and industrial practices.
  • Strive to develop good working relationships with all co-workers, customers, and associates.
  • Serve as incident management coordinator.
  • Lead efforts to complete yearly safety goals within the region.
  • Up to 60% travel.
  • Take on additional duties and projects as directed by management.
Applicable Experience & Competencies
  • A high school diploma or equivalent is required, with a bachelor's degree preferred.
  • Five years of safety leadership experience and five years of experience in terminal/refinery/chemical operations or another relevant field.
  • Must be active in industry safety organizations.
  • High levels of Trust, Humility, Character, Integrity, Resolve, and Respect.
